Spain, Kingdom. A Gold Medal of Merit in the Fine Arts to Geraldine Chaplin (Daughter of Charlie Chaplin) visually-hidden missing their red wool tongues(Medalla de Oro al Mrito en las Bellas Artes). Neck Badge: multi piece construction, in silver gilt with blue and white enamels, along with twenty four synthetic green stones, maker marked "MARMOLE JO" and marked "925" (silver) on the reverse, measuring 50. 5 mm (w) x 68. 5 mm (h), on its original full length neck ribbon; Breast Badge: multi piece construction, in silver gilt with blue and white enamels, along with twenty two synthetic green stones,
